DURANT, Okla. – A total of eight Southeastern men's tennis players have picked up academic honors from the MIAA/GAC Conference following the 2022-23 season.

Five players earned their way on the Scholar-Athletes Award list which rewards student-athletes who have maintained a 3.50 GPA and have two semesters worth of grades reported at the member institution.

Those honorees were
Marcus Del Rosario, a junior computer science major from Manilla, Philippines,
David Gonzalez, a sophomore finance major from Bogota, Colombia,
Stipan Madzar, a junior computer science major from Split, Croatia,
Gen Naraya, a junior graphic design major from Perth, Australia, and
Diego Orduz, a health and human performance major from Bogota, Colombia.

All eight players were named to the MIAA/GAC Academic Honor Roll which requires student-athletes to carry at least a 3.00 GPA and have two full semesters of grades reported at the member school.

Del Rosario, Gonzalez, Madzar, Naraya, and Orduz were joined by
Marin Jurkovic, a junior finance major from Zagreb, Croatia,
Thabo Ncube, a junior management major from Harare, Zimbabwe, and Kganye Ranamane, a junior biology major from Pretoria, South Africa.
